The movie is a series (2017-2019) and is available on NetFlix. There are 3 seasons, and all episodes have an average time of 45 minutes each. The 1st Season has seven episodes, the 2nd Season has 10, and the 3rd Season has 10. After the release of Season 3, CBC and Netflix cancelled the series, disappointing fans. This is a clean, unforgettable and much-loved Canadian series set in the late 19th century and adapted from the best-selling book series Anne of Green Gables.
Every review or comment I have read on this series has been great, with requests for a 4th season. The 3 seasons will take you through the new life of Anne, who outshines every character with her personality, knowledge of poetry, out-of-this-world imagination, language perfection, and so much more. Anne (played by Amybeth McNulty - an Irish actress) oozes optimism most of the time, and this brings her character to life. This freckle-faced redhead seems to draw people to her like a magnet. What started as a blunder and the decision to return her to the orphanage later turned out to be a race to get her back. She was finally adopted into the Cuthbert family by the brother-sister duo. Anne evolved over time and through the series, which was great to watch.
